Kukatpally (KPHB) is a dense residential and commercial suburb of Hyderabad, known for bustling bazaars, tech-worker housing and large malls. Visitors come for affordable food, shopping and quick IT-hub access.

Getting around: Use Hyderabad Metro to Kukatpally (Miyapur corridor), TSRTC buses and autos for short trips; Ola or Uber apps work well around KPHB and Kukatpally Housing Board.

Infrastructure & convenience: Well-served by malls (Forum Sujana), supermarkets and broadband; plentiful pharmacies and banks. Expect heavy traffic on Road No.1 and uneven sidewalks in older KPHB areas.

Local tips: Dress modestly in local markets like KPHB 5th Phase; bargain politely at vegetable stalls, avoid peak-hour traffic, and be mindful during Bonalu and Ganesh festival crowds.

Dining: Sample Hyderabadi biryani at Paradise or local biryani shops on Kukatpally Main Road; enjoy dosas, Irani chai and street chaat around KPHB markets.

Kukatpally includes the massive KPHB residential colony, one of Hyderabad's largest planned housing developments.

Best Time to Visit Kukatpally#

The best time to visit Kukatpally is winter (October-February) when days are pleasant, nights are cool and rainfall is minimal - ideal for walking, markets and rooftop dining. Summers (March-May) are very hot, and the monsoon (June-September) brings heavy rain and humidity that can disrupt travel.

Summer

March - May

28-42°C (82-108°F)

Relentless heat and drying winds dominate; daytime humidity low but afternoons scorch - best avoided unless you plan indoor activities or late-evening street food hunts.

Monsoon

June - September

24-32°C (75-90°F)

Heavy rains bring humidity, soggy roads and lush parks; travel delays common, but prices drop and gardens look incredible - bring waterproof shoes and patience.

Winter

October - February

14-29°C (57-84°F)

Pleasant mornings and cool nights make walking tours, markets and rooftop meals delightful - busiest, most comfortable season for exploring Kukatpally and Hyderabad’s sights.

Climate

Kukatpally's climate is classified as Tropical Savanna - Tropical Savanna climate with very hot summers (peaking in May) and warm winters (coldest in December). Temperatures range from 15°C to 39°C. Moderate rainfall (812 mm/year) with a pronounced dry season.

How to Get to Kukatpally#

Kukatpally is a busy residential and commercial suburb northwest of central Hyderabad. Most visitors arrive via Rajiv Gandhi International Airport (HYD) or by train at Secunderabad Junction / Hyderabad Deccan and then use the metro, local trains or taxis to reach Kukatpally.

By Air

Rajiv Gandhi International Airport (HYD): The main international airport serving Hyderabad, about 30-35 km south of Kukatpally (Shamshabad). The simplest door-to-door option is an app taxi (Ola/Uber) or airport prepaid taxi - expect roughly ₹700-1,200 and about 40-60 minutes to reach Kukatpally depending on traffic. TSRTC operates AC airport buses (Vajra/Pushpak services) to major hubs such as Secunderabad and Mehdipatnam; fares for those routes are typically in the ₹50-150 range and total travel time to Kukatpally (including a last-mile connection by bus/auto/taxi or metro) is usually 60-90 minutes.

By Train & Bus

Train: Intercity trains arrive at Secunderabad Junction, Hyderabad Deccan (Nampally) and Kacheguda. For Kukatpally, many travellers transfer to local MMTS/commuter trains or the metro to reach Lingampally/Kukatpally - local fares are low (generally about ₹5-30) and the transfer journey from Secunderabad or Hyderabad Deccan to Kukatpally typically takes 25-45 minutes depending on connections.

Bus: TSRTC city buses run frequent services to and through Kukatpally; single-journey fares inside the city are typically around ₹7-25. Long-distance/state buses terminate at Mahatma Gandhi Bus Station (MGBS) or other intercity hubs - from there a city bus, metro or taxi to Kukatpally will add another 20-50 minutes depending on traffic.

How to Get Around Kukatpally#

Kukatpally is easiest to navigate by a mix of Hyderabad Metro for longer hauls and autos/app taxis for last-mile connections. For short, local trips inside the neighbourhood, TSRTC buses, MMTS trains and auto-rickshaws are practical and inexpensive; walking works well for nearby errands.

  • Hyderabad Metro (₹10-60) - The metro is often the fastest way across Hyderabad and serves the Kukatpally area (the Miyapur corridor). Trains are frequent during the day, fares are distance-based - expect roughly ₹10-60 for typical trips across the city. Buy tokens for single trips or a metro card for multiple rides; the metro avoids surface traffic and is recommended for longer cross-city journeys.
  • MMTS & Local Trains (₹5-30) - Hyderabad’s MMTS suburban trains connect stations such as Secunderabad, Lingampally and nearby stops, and are useful for short-to-mid distance hops. Lingampally is the closest suburban station for many parts of Kukatpally; fares are very low (around ₹5-30). Trains can be crowded at peak hours and timing your arrival outside rush-hour makes them more comfortable.
  • TSRTC City Buses (₹7-25) - State-run TSRTC buses cover Kukatpally with many routes and stops; fares for most city services are around ₹7-25. Buses are the cheapest option and reach areas the metro and MMTS don’t, but they can be slower in peak traffic - useful if you’re on a budget and not in a hurry.
  • App Taxis & Prepaid Airport Taxis (₹100-1,200) - Ola and Uber operate throughout Hyderabad and are convenient for door-to-door travel, especially late at night or with luggage. Short inner‑city rides typically cost from around ₹100-350 depending on distance; airport trips to Kukatpally are usually in the ₹700-1,200 range. Prepaid airport taxis are available at HYD and offer fixed fares to suburbs - check the counter fare before starting.
  • Autos & Two‑Wheelers (Autos / Bike Taxis) (₹30-200) - Auto-rickshaws are ubiquitous for short hops and negotiating through traffic quickly - typical fares in the area are ₹30-200 depending on distance; agree a fare or ensure the meter runs. Bike taxis and app-based two-wheeler options are also common and cheaper for solo travelers but not suitable for luggage or in heavy rain.
  • Walking - Kukatpally is densely built with many shops and markets close together, so walking is practical for short distances (shopping, food stalls, local errands). Pavements can be uneven in places and crossings busy, so wear comfortable shoes and allow a bit more time than a map estimate.
